Perfect for you if...
- You enjoy crime fiction with proper detective work and slow-burn reveals that actually land the twist.
- You like stories set in isolated small towns where everyone's connected and nobody's innocent.
- You appreciate bickering partnerships between unlikely allies who actually grow on you.
Maybe not for you if...
- You need your mysteries solved logically without any supernatural elements bleeding in.
- You prefer fast-paced thrillers that hit the ground running rather than settle into atmosphere.
- You're after a cosy village mystery. This one's genuinely dark and unsettling.
